
The Divorce Course Podcast is hosted by mother–daughter duo Laura Furiosi and family law specialist Lyn Galvin. Together, they break down the complex world of separation and divorce into clear, practical, and empowering conversations. The content focuses on the intricate process of divorce and separation, tackling a variety of issues that listeners face during this challenging time. Topics often discussed include navigating co-parenting, understanding family law, and managing emotional well-being amidst legal proceedings. The hosts aim to equip listeners with practical strategies and insights, such as negotiation techniques, communication tips, and myths to avoid during the divorce process. Special emphasis is placed on topics relevant to both mothers and fathers, addressing the needs of children involved in custody arrangements, and shedding light on common misconceptions in family law.
